The baby thought to be the youngest Covid-19 patient in Scotland has recovered from the disease. Tina Peyton was born eight weeks prematurely on March 26 and was delivered by C-Section after her mum Tracy Maguire was diagnosed with pre-eclampsia.

The young girl was being cared for in an incubator at University Hospital Wishaw, North Lanarkshire when it became clear that she had tested positive for the coronavirus, the Daily Record reported.

The diagnosis came despite the 3lbs 11oz baby not having any Covid-19 symptoms. Tracy, 27, said: “When I heard Peyton had coronavirus I was sobbing and really worried about how it could affect her respiratory system, her lungs and if it was life threatening.
